TO TOj Wf (^ W W SRI ■hTrr TO TiR TO TO) ■ fTOTRTOFT, RRRRRfTO [1TOito-iii/iv/toitrtot/13i/07]1 NATIONAL COUNCIL FOR TEACHER EDUCATION NonncAnoN New Delhi, the 31st January, 2008 No.F. 5-5/2007/NCTE®stt—In exercise of the powers conferred under Section 10(1) and (2) read with Section 32(2) (c) of National Council for Teacher Education Act, 1993 and with the approval of the Central Government theftoional Council for Teacher Education hereby makes the following Recruitment Regulations further to supercede the method of recruitment to the post of Stenographer Grade ‘C’ as notified vide notification No. F. 9-12/2002/NCTE dated 27th Match, 2003, in so far as the post of Stenographer Grade ‘C’ is concerned, except as respects things done or omitted to be done 4 THE GAZETTE OF INDIA: EXTRAORDINARY___ [PaktIH—Sec. 4] before such supersession :—

1. Short title and commencement.—1.1 These regulations maybe called NCTE, Stenographer Grade ‘C’ Recruitment Rule2008.

1.2. They shall come into force on the date of its notification.

2. Number of posts, classification, scale of Pay.—The number of posts, qualifications, the scale of pay attached thereto, the method of recruitment, age limit, qualifications and other matters relating to the said post shall be as specified in columns 2 to 14 of the schedule annexed to this notification.

3. Disqualification, future mainteneance of the service, power to relax, savingts and interpretations.—These conditions shall remain unchanged as notified vide Gazette Notification No. 36 F. No. 9-12/2002/NCTE dated the 27th March 2003.

4. Supersession.—The recruitment regulations for the post of Stenographer Grade “C” notified in the Gazette Notification No. 36 F. No. 9-12/2002/NCTE dated the 27th March, 2003 stands superseded w.e.f. the date of publication of this notification.

SCHEDULE Name of post Number of post Classifications Scale of pay Whether selection post or non-selection post Whether benefit of added years of service admissible under rule 30 of the Central Civil Services (Pension) Rules, 1972 1 2 3 4 5 6 Stenographer Grade ‘C’ 12*(2007) *Subject to variation dependent on workload.

Group ‘C’ Ministerial Rs. 5000-150­ 8000 Selection Not applicable Age limit for direct recruits Educational and other qualifications required for direct recruits Whether age and Educational qualifications prescribed for direct recruits will apply in the case of promotees Period of probation, if any 7 8 ■ 9 10 Between 18 to 27 years (Relaxable for departmental/ candidates upto 35 years Note :—The crucial date for determining, the age limit shall be the closing date of receipt of appli­ cations in India (and not the closing date prescribed for those in Assam, Meghalaya, Arunachal Essential:

(1) Matriculation or equivalent qualification from a recognized Board or University.

(2) A speed of 100 wpm in English/Hindi Shorthand.

(3) Skill of Data Entry and Work Processing in Computer (Prefer­ ence will be given to persons with knowledge of both English and Hindi Stenography) No. Two years for direct recruits Pradesh, Nagaland,Tripura, Sildm, Ladhakh Division of State of Jammu and Kashmir, Lahul and Spiti and Chamba districts of Himachal Pradesh Andaman and Nicobar Islands or Lakshdweep).

[HPT III—^"^4] HRcTHiT WT3 : WtlMK°l 5 Method of recruitment: Whether by In case of recruitment by promotion/deputation/transfer to be direct recruitment or by promotion made or by deputation/transfer and percentage of the vacancies to be filled by various methods —- 50% by promotion failing which by deputation Promotion:

(including short term contract) and 50% Stenographers Grade ‘D’ in NCTE in the pay scale of by direct recruitment Rs. 4000-100-6000 with eight years of regular service in the Grade.

Note:—Where j uniors who have completed their qualifying service are being considered for promotion, their seniors would also have to be considered provided they are not short of qualifying/cligibility service by more than half the qualifying/eligibility service or two years whichever isless, and have successfully completed their period of probation for promotion to the next higher grade alongwith their juniors who have completed such qualifying/eligibility service.

Deputation (including short term contract):

Stenographers in the Central/State Govt./Public Sector Undertakings/Statutory and Semi-Govt. Organizations or Autonomous or other organizations under the Central/State Govt.

(i) Holding analogous posts on regular basis in the parent cadre/ department;

OR

(ii) with 8 years regular service in the grade rendered after appointment thereto on regular basis in the scale of pay of Rs. 4000-6000 or equivalent in the parent cadre or department AND Having a speed of 100 WPM in Engiish/Hindi stenography.

[Period of deputation (including short term contract) including period of deputation (including short term contract) in another ex-cadre post held immediately preceding this appointment in the same or some other Organization/Department of Central/State Govt, shall not ordinarily exceed 3 years, which can be extended maximum up to 5 years with the concurrence of the lending organization. The maximum age limit for appointment by deputation (including short term contract) shall be not exceeding 56 years as on the closing date of this receipt of applications.]

If a Departmental Promotion Committee exists, what is its composition Circumstances in which Union Public Service Commission is to be consulted in making recruitment 13 14

1. Member Secretary —Chairman Not applicable.

2. Deputy Secretary (Estt) —Member

3. Under Secretary (Estt) —Member

4. Member belonging to SC/ST (not below the rank of US) —Member VIKRAMSAHAY, Member Secy.
